- Forbes recently released its annual 30 Under 30 list, which celebrates young achievers, but also acknowledged some regrettable choices it has made in the past. Alongside the list, Forbes unveiled a "Hall of Shame" that highlights individuals who were previously featured on the 30 Under 30 list but later faced legal troubles. The list includes Sam Bankman-Fried, who was convicted of criminal fraud and conspiracy, Martin Shkreli, who served prison time for stock manipulation, and Charlie Javice, who was accused of defrauding JPMorgan Chase. Forbes has also faced criticism for featuring individuals like Elizabeth Holmes and Changpeng Zhao, who were later implicated in fraud cases. [Extracted from the article]
